Step back in time on our heritage train as we travel from Whanganui’s Taupo Quay to the charming settlement of Ruatangata. Powered by a combination of steam and diesel locomotives, this scenic journey showcases the unique track south of Whanganui.

Departing behind our heritage diesel-electric, the train plunges through the historic Fordell Tunnel, giving you a few minutes of thrilling darkness before emerging to stunning views of the Whangaehu River winding through the countryside. Soon after, we cross the river on our approach to Ruatangata — a waterway steeped in New Zealand railway history.

At Ruatangata, the steam locomotive takes over for the return journey. Feel the power and hear the roar as we speed north through rolling hills back to Whanganui. Perfect for families and rail enthusiasts alike, this is a nostalgic afternoon of classic rail travel you won’t want to miss!
